Trinity-Bellwoods is a neighbourhood in Toronto that is known for its vibrant and diverse food scene. In particular, the area is home to some of the best Asian restaurants in the city, with a variety of cuisines and flavours to choose from.
One of the most highly recommended Asian restaurants in Trinity-Bellwoods is Pai Northern Thai Kitchen. This restaurant has earned rave reviews for its authentic and flavourful Thai dishes, including their famous Khao Soi curry soup. Prices at Pai are reasonable, with most entrees costing around $15-$20.
Another popular spot for Asian cuisine in the neighbourhood is Hanmoto. This Japanese izakaya-style restaurant has a lively atmosphere and a menu that features small plates and shareable dishes like pork belly bao buns and grilled octopus. Prices at Hanmoto are on the higher side, with most dishes costing around $10-$15.
Locals also love Banh Mi Boys, a Vietnamese-inspired sandwich shop that serves up creative takes on classic banh mi sandwiches. Prices at Banh Mi Boys are very reasonable, with most sandwiches costing around $6-$8.
For those looking for an upscale dining experience, Dailo is a must-visit. This modern Asian restaurant serves dishes inspired by Chinese, Filipino, and Thai cuisine, with an emphasis on fresh and seasonal ingredients. Prices at Dailo are on the higher side, with entrees ranging from $25-$35.
